    Learn more about Risk Management PhD degree programs in Europe

    A PhD in Risk Management in Europe dives deep into advanced techniques for identifying, assessing, and mitigating risks in various sectors. This field is vital as organizations increasingly aim to navigate uncertainties in a complex global environment.

    You'll examine topics like quantitative risk analysis, regulatory compliance, and business continuity planning. Through rigorous research methodologies, you’ll develop competencies in designing comprehensive risk frameworks and evaluating their effectiveness. Engaging in scholarly discussions and collaborating with industry leaders fosters a strong understanding of real-world applications. As students dedicate themselves to research, they build confidence while advancing knowledge in a field crucial to organizational resilience.

    European institutions emphasize a research-focused approach, often linked with industry stakeholders, enhancing the relevance of your work. Graduates typically pursue careers in academia, consultancy, or within corporate environments that value expertise in risk analysis and management. The educational environment encourages critical thinking and innovative problem-solving, perfectly positioning you for impactful roles on a global scale.
